Large& imposing, the seemingly ever-expanding urban sprawl dominates & tamesits surrounding land. Even though organic forms of nature are lost, geometricand structured formations emerge in a flourish of textures, details, sights& sounds.

As a late‘80s baby approaching my mid-twenties, one of the biggest influences on my lifeover the past few years has been travel. The experience of fluidity of place,my friends and I exploring new countries in pursuit of adventure & thediscovery of home.

Iexplored architecture as the recognition point of cities. As a daughter ofArchitects, I find I am very aware of structures, of the aesthetics of a place.I considered the architecture of four particular cities and how they canautomatically trigger the viewer’s own memories & personal experienceswhich they can bring to the work.
